Mexican boxer Julio Cesar Chavez Jr. was arrested Wednesday by a federal agent in Studio City in connection with an aggressive warrant and was processed for removal from the United States, the Department of Homeland Security announced Thursday.

The 39-year-old former WBC Middleweight World Champion was detained by immigration and customs enforcement agencies in the San Fernando Valley community. DHS said the arrests stem from Mexico’s aggressive warrants.

“Today, the Department of Homeland Security (DHS) announced Immigration Customs Enforcement (ICE) to detain prominent Mexican boxer and criminally illegal alien Giulio Cesar Chavez Jr., and process him for quick removal from the United States,” the agency said. “Chavez is a Mexican citizen and has an aggressive arrest warrant in Mexico for his involvement in organized crime and human trafficking firearms, ammunition and explosives.

Chavez Jr. won the middleweight title in June 2011, defending the title three times. He was defeated Saturday at the Honda Center in Anaheim by influencer-turned-boxer Jake Paul in a 10-round cruiserweight fight.

Chavez Jr., the son of a former multi-division boxing champion, was born in Sinaloa, Mexico. He embarked on a professional boxing career as a teenager and made his debut in September 2002.

The detention comes after weeks of federal immigration enforcement efforts in the Los Angeles area after President Trump became a central part of his campaign.

The department said Chavez entered the country in August 2023 with a valid B2 tourist visa until 2024. He filed an application for a legal permanent residence last year based on his marriage to a US citizen.

“This Sinaloa Cartel affiliate had an aggressive arrest warrant for trafficking guns, ammunition and explosives. He was arrested on ice. The previous administration flagged illegal foreigners of this crime as a threat to public safety, but chose to return to the country with his removal prioritization.” “Under President Trump, no one, including world-renowned athletes, exceeds the law. Our message to the US cartel affiliates is clear. We will find you and face the consequences.

The administration highlights arrests that include undocumented individuals convicted of violent crimes. Those caught up in the nationwide attacks include asylum seekers, those who have continued visas and immigrants waiting for a day in immigration courts.
